NCT02971930
Exit Interviews to Assess Impact of Infusion Frequency in Hemophilia A
trial testing BAY94-9027 in Hemophilia A in 30 participants. Completed in 15 December 2017.
26 November 2017
Quick facts
| Lead sponsor | Bayer |
|---|---|
| Status | Completed |
| Study type | OBSERVATIONAL |
| Enrollment | 30 |
| Start date | 20 June 2017 |
| Primary completion | 26 November 2017 |
| Estimated completion | 15 December 2017 |
| Sites | 1 location across United States |

Who can join
18 and older, any sex, with Hemophilia A. Patients with the condition only — healthy volunteers not accepted.
Sponsor's own description
This study is to generate qualitative data to evaluate the impact of frequency of FVIII infusions on patients' satisfaction with treatment and their quality of life.
